Bankroll Management and Responsible Gaming
Effective bankroll management is paramount in any form of gambling, and plinko is no exception. Before you start playing, determine a budget that you’re willing to lose without impacting your financial stability. Divide this budget into smaller betting units and avoid wagering more than a small percentage of your bankroll on each game. It’s also wise to set win and loss limits. Once you reach your win limit, consider cashing out and enjoying your profits. Similarly, if you reach your loss limit, stop playing and avoid chasing losses.
Responsible gaming involves setting boundaries and seeking help if you feel your gambling habits are becoming problematic. Numerous resources are available online to provide support and guidance for those struggling with gambling addiction. Remember that plinko should be treated as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.
The Psychology of Playing Plinko
The visual appeal and simple mechanics of plinko make it incredibly engaging. The anticipation as the puck bounces its way down the board can be exhilarating, even if you don’t win on every drop. This can lead to players becoming emotionally invested in the game, potentially clouding their judgment and leading to reckless betting. It’s important to remain rational and avoid letting emotions dictate your decisions.
Recognize that each drop is an independent event, and past results do not influence future outcomes. The game does not have a memory, and believing in “hot” or “cold” streaks is a common fallacy. Maintain a disciplined approach to bankroll management and stick to your pre-defined strategy. Don’t get caught up in the thrill of the moment and keep track of your spending.
